Pitch Report - The pitch is expected to remain same during the match, offering significant turn for spinners. This will benefit Bangladesh, who are batting first. The batters will need to use their feet more effectively, as the pitch lacks pace and requires getting closer to the ball.
Laura Wolvaardt, the skipper of South Africa Women, says that they are happy to bowl. Says that they were in two minds coming into this game and there is still a lot more cricket to be played. Adds that England have played only two games so far and they need to win big. Ends by saying that they will give their best.
Nigar Sultana Joty, the skipper of Bangladesh Women, says they want to bat first. Mentions this is a great opportunity for them to bounce back. Tells they started the tournament well but couldn’t carry on the momentum. Informs they have made one change.
South Africa Women (Unchanged Playing XI) - Laura Wolvaardt (C), Tazmin Brits, Anneke Bosch, Marizanne Kapp, Sune Luus, Chloe Tryon, Nadine de Klerk, Annerie Dercksen, Sinalo Jafta (WK), Nonkululeko Mlaba, Ayabonga Khaka.
Bangladesh Women (Playing XI) - Dilara Akter, Shathi Rani, Sobhana Mostary, Nigar Sultana Joty (C)(WK), Murshida Khatun (In for Taj Nehar), Shorna Akter, Mst Ritu Moni, Fahima Khatun, Rabeya, Nahida Akter, Marufa Akter.
TOSS - Bangladesh Women have won the toss and elected to BAT first.
